    More changes.

    Zangief got range on his Light SPD nerfed slightly.

    Ryu had DP shortcut motion removed from his c.mk so he can more consistently do c.mk xx fireball and not accidentally get a DP.

    Cody can FADC his regular Zonk Kunckle (broken move)

    Dudley has improved footsies

    Dudley c.mk has a faster start up.

    I was watching the stream, and either eventhubs missed this or it was already mentioned. But Dawgtanian also mentioned that Rufus's forward throw damage would be reduced aswell.

    http://www.animenewsnetwork.co.uk/the-x-button/2013-08-21
    So is Hakan due for any changes?
    Rosas: The changes are all being made to his non-oiled moves. Hakan players have stated that Hakan's the best in the game when he's oiled, but the disparity between his oiled and non-oiled form is too high, so we're trying to close that gap?
    How about Juri, the other new character from Super Street Fighter IV?
    Rosas: She'll be a bit more effective. We're changing a few attack animations in terms of their hit boxes.
    What about Yun and Yang, who were actually overpowered at first and later nerfed a little?
    Rosas: There's not much to change about Yun, since he's still really strong. Yang, on the other hand, was hit a little too hard by the nerfs, so some of those changes will be reversed.
